The inboard engine market consists of propulsion systems installed inside the hull of a vessel, providing reliable power to leisure boats, commercial vessels, fishing boats, patrol boats, luxury yachts, and more. Unlike outboard engines, inboard engines offer higher horsepower, superior durability, improved fuel efficiency, and enhanced stability, making them an ideal choice for large vessel applications.

The expansion of maritime trade, the growth of recreational boating activities, increased investment in marine tourism, and the growing demand for fuel-efficient propulsion technologies continue to create a favorable environment for market expansion. Manufacturers are increasingly focusing on developing cleaner diesel engines, hybrid propulsion systems, and alternative fuel marine engines to meet evolving environmental standards and improve operational efficiency.

market trends

One of the most significant trends transforming the global inboard engine market is the rapid proliferation of low-emission and hybrid propulsion technologies. As governments and the International Maritime Organization tighten emissions regulations, shipbuilders and fleet operators are increasingly investing in engines that can reduce greenhouse gas emissions without compromising performance.

The latest inboard engines incorporate advanced electronic fuel injection systems, intelligent engine management software, turbocharger technology, and lightweight materials that improve fuel efficiency and reduce maintenance requirements. Manufacturers are investing heavily in developing engines that can run on biodiesel, liquefied natural gas (LNG), and other alternative marine fuels to support the transition to sustainable maritime transport.

Digitalization is another notable trend influencing the market. Smart engine monitoring systems with IoT connectivity enable real-time diagnostics, predictive maintenance, and optimized fuel consumption, allowing shipping companies to reduce downtime and operating costs.

Market drivers

Strict marine emissions regulations are driving engine upgrades.

The main driving force behind the onboard engine market is the introduction of increasingly stringent global environmental regulations. The IMO 2023 GHG Strategy is accelerating the adoption of cleaner propulsion technologies by setting ambitious targets for reducing greenhouse gas emissions from international shipping.

To comply with these regulations, shipping companies, fishing fleets, and leisure boat owners are replacing aging engines with the latest fuel-efficient onboard propulsion systems that reduce emissions and improve performance. These tightening regulations are expected to continue to be a strong driving force for market growth.

Expansion of leisure boating and marine tourism

Rising disposable income, increasing participation in leisure boating, and the expansion of the marine tourism industry are further boosting market growth. Luxury yachts, sports boats, and leisure boats are seeing a growing need for high-performance onboard propulsion systems that can deliver smooth operation, high reliability, and enhanced passenger comfort.

The continued expansion of coastal tourism infrastructure in developed and emerging countries is expected to generate sustained demand for advanced ship propulsion systems throughout the forecast period.

Increased commercial maritime activity

The global growth of maritime trade, offshore shipping, commercial fishing, and marine logistics is creating new business opportunities for onboard propulsion system manufacturers. Commercial shipping companies are increasingly prioritizing engines that offer superior fuel efficiency, longer service life, and reduced maintenance costs in order to improve the profitability of their fleets.

These factors continue to drive investment in next-generation propulsion systems for various marine applications.

Market constraints and challenges

High initial investment

Despite strong growth prospects, the market faces the challenge of the high purchase and installation costs of advanced onboard engine systems. Hybrid propulsion technologies and emissions-compliant engines often require significant upfront investment, making them difficult for small vessel owners and independent operators to adopt.

Furthermore, the installation and maintenance of onboard engines typically require specialized technical knowledge, thus increasing the total cost of ownership.

Fluctuations in raw material and component supply

Manufacturers are also facing supply chain disruptions affecting critical components such as engine blocks, electronic control units, turbochargers, and fuel injection systems. Price fluctuations in steel, aluminum, and other industrial materials continue to impact production costs and profit margins.

Global logistical disruptions and geopolitical uncertainties are further complicating procurement strategies, posing a significant challenge for engine manufacturers seeking stable production schedules and on-time delivery.

Market opportunities

Hybrid and alternative fuel marine engines

The transition to sustainable maritime transport presents one of the most attractive opportunities for market participants. The increasing demand for hybrid electric propulsion systems, LNG engines, hydrogen-compatible technologies, and biofuel-compatible engines is expected to significantly alter future product development strategies.

Manufacturers that invest in environmentally friendly propulsion solutions are in a strong position to secure long-term contracts from commercial shipping companies and leisure boat manufacturers that are seeking to comply with evolving environmental regulations.

Smart Connected Engine Technology

Another promising opportunity lies in intelligent engine management systems. Advanced digital platforms that enable real-time engine diagnostics, predictive maintenance, fuel optimization, and remote performance monitoring are becoming increasingly valuable to shipping companies looking to maximize operational efficiency while minimizing maintenance costs.

As digital transformation accelerates across the entire maritime industry, connected onboard engine solutions are expected to gain significant market attention in the coming years.
